Delonte’s Game Stats Vs. Heat

by Eric on March 1, 2006

Delonte West was on fire in the fourth quarter after struggling early, but his 18 second half points were not enough to propel the Celtics past the Miami Heat tonight. The Heat came away with their seventh straight win by a final score of 103 to 96.

For the Celtics, Al Jefferson got back into the mix, although it was on a limited basis. Jefferson had been down with a severely sprained ankle suffered in the team’s February 3rd loss to the Clippers.

Delonte West played 41 minutes and hit 8 of his 15 shot attempts for 20 points on the night. He was 4 for 9 from behind the three point arc and did not have any free throws on the night. West also logged three rebounds, three assists and one steal. Delonte also committed one turnover and committed three personal fouls in the game.
